Asia Pacific Military Sensors Market Overview
The Asia Pacific Military Sensors Market is valued at USD 3.1 billion, driven by rising defense budgets across the region and the expanding demand for technologically advanced sensor systems. Key defense investments, notably in China, India, and Japan, contribute significantly, focusing on enhancing real-time data capabilities and precision in military applications. These investments are grounded in government policies aimed at fortifying national security through cutting-edge sensor technology that supports land, air, and maritime defense initiatives.
China and India stand as dominant markets within Asia Pacific due to extensive defense allocations and their focus on indigenous manufacturing capabilities. Both countries have actively invested in enhancing sensor technology to address regional security concerns and counter rising geopolitical tensions. Additionally, Japans investment in high-end defense equipment contributes to the markets growth, primarily driven by its strategic partnerships with major global defense technology providers.
In 2024, South Korea launched a Defense AI and Sensor Innovation Program with a fund of KRW 1 trillion (approx. USD 850 million) to advance AI-enabled sensors. This program promotes partnerships among local firms and universities to develop intelligent sensor solutions, enhancing interoperability across various military platforms.
Asia Pacific Military Sensors Market Segmentation
By Sensor Type: The Asia Pacific Military Sensors Market is segmented by sensor type into radar sensors, infrared sensors, temperature sensors, magnetic sensors, and position, navigation, and timing (PNT) sensors. Currently, radar sensors hold a dominant position due to their critical role in defense applications, such as surveillance, target detection, and missile guidance. Radar sensors are preferred for their ability to provide real-time data and adaptability to various combat environments, making them indispensable in high-stakes military operations.
By Application: The market is further segmented by application, encompassing combat operations, intelligence and surveillance, battlefield management, and logistics. Intelligence and surveillance dominate this segment due to the rising demand for real-time situational awareness and the integration of AI-driven analytics. This demand stems from the increasing need for advanced tracking and identification of threats, enabling proactive responses in volatile scenarios.

Asia Pacific Military Sensors Market Analysis
Growth Drivers
Increasing Defense Budgets: Defense budgets across the Asia Pacific region, notably in countries like India, Japan, and South Korea, have seen substantial increases in 2024 to meet national security goals. For instance, Japans 2024 defense budget allocation surged to over 6 trillion (approx. USD 44 billion), partially dedicated to advancing military sensor capabilities that enhance situational awareness and operational efficiency. India's defense expenditure grew to INR 5.9 trillion (approx. USD 80 billion), with considerable funding towards advanced sensor technologies that support border security. These expansions are fueling demand for high-tech military sensors across diverse applications like land-based radar and surveillance systems.
Rising Demand for Next-Generation Sensing Technologies: As Asia Pacific nations seek to strengthen military infrastructure, there is a mounting demand for next-gen sensors such as multi-spectral, hyperspectral, and real-time data processing sensors. The Indian government has ramped up initiatives for sensor integration in its naval systems, with investments of around INR 180 billion (approx. USD 2.4 billion) in 2024 toward enhanced sensor technologies in both underwater and surface applications. South Korea has committed significant resources to digital sensing tech advancements, particularly in cyber-physical sensors for naval and ground operations.
Technological Advancements in Sensor Processing Capabilities: 2024 has marked substantial strides in military sensor processing power, with Japan investing over JPY 150 billion (approx. USD 1 billion) in R&D for real-time data processing capabilities that support multi-domain operations. Such advancements enhance threat detection and situational analysis. Australian defense projects are also embedding AI-supported sensors for data fusion, a trend bolstered by funding of AUD 1.2 billion (approx. USD 800 million) in 2024, aiming to enhance sensor interoperability and intelligence accuracy.
Market Challenges
High Costs of Advanced Sensor Systems: Advanced military sensors, especially in radar and electromagnetic tracking, require significant investment. Countries like Indonesia face budget constraints, limiting sensor adoption despite a defense budget of IDR 140 trillion (approx. USD 9 billion) in 2024. Developing nations in Asia also encounter challenges balancing sensor costs with broader defense expenditure, impacting the adoption rates of state-of-the-art sensors.
Regulatory Barriers in Sensor Deployment across Borders: Restrictions on sensor technology exports, particularly in dual-use technologies, pose challenges for inter-nation collaborations within the Asia Pacific. In 2024, India and Japan faced regulatory hurdles in deploying sensor technologies for shared maritime security due to regional export restrictions. Furthermore, import restrictions in sensitive technologies across APAC regions affect the ease of acquiring advanced sensor equipment for national defense purposes.

Market Opportunities
Rising Collaborations for Localized Sensor Manufacturing: With defense budgets increasing, APAC countries are focusing on local manufacturing to reduce reliance on foreign imports. India, with a new budget of INR 50 billion (approx. USD 670 million) in 2024, has promoted local partnerships with private firms to produce high-precision military sensors. Japans investment in local production has also increased, including collaborations with defense contractors to improve indigenous manufacturing capacity.
Growth in Cyber-Physical Systems for Enhanced Security: As part of broader cybersecurity initiatives, Asia Pacific governments are investing in cyber-physical systems integrating sensors and computing for secure communications and intelligence. South Korea allocated around KRW 500 billion (approx. USD 450 million) in 2024 for developing robust cyber-physical defense systems, aiming to mitigate rising cyber threats. This infrastructure bolsters the militarys response capabilities to both physical and cyber threats in the region.
